发明名称 Disk storage system employing error detection and correction of channel coded data, interpolated timing recovery, and retroactive/split-segment symbol synchronization
摘要 A disk storage system is disclosed wherein user data received from a host system is first encoded according to a first channel code having a high code rate, and then encoded according to an ECC code, such as a Reed-Solomon code, wherein the ECC redundancy symbols are encoded according to a second channel code having low error propagation. In the preferred embodiment, the first channel code is a RLL (d,k) code having a long k constraint which allows for longer block lengths (and higher code rates). During read back, a synchronous read channel samples the analog read signal a synchronously and interpolates the asynchronous sample values to generate sample values substantially synchronized to the baud rate. In contrast to conventional synchronous-sampling timing recovery, interpolated timing recovery can tolerate a longer RLL k constraint because it is less sensitive to noise in the read signal and not affected by process variations in fabrication. Additionally, a trellis sequence detector detects an estimated binary sequence from the synchronous sample values, wherein a state transition diagram of the trellis detector is configured according to the code constraints of the first and second channel codes. The estimated binary sequence output by the sequence detector is buffered in a data buffer to facilitate the error detection and correction process, and to allow for retroactive and split-segment symbol synchronization using multiple sync marks.
申请公布号 US6009549(A) 申请公布日期 1999.12.28
申请号 US19970856885 申请日期 1997.05.15
申请人 CIRRUS LOGIC, INC. 发明人 BLISS, WILLIAM G.;ZOOK, CHRISTOPHER P.;BEHRENS, RICHARD T.
分类号 G11B5/012;G11B20/10;G11B20/14;G11B20/18;G11B27/30;(IPC1-7):C11C29/00;G11B5/09 主分类号 G11B5/012
代理机构 代理人
主权项
地址